struct LazyKindIndex {
start: u32,
len: u32,
map: OnceLock<UnhashMap<PackedFingerprint, SerializedDepNodeIndex>>,
}Fields§
§start: u32Offset into LazyNodeIndex::nodes_by_kind of this kind’s first node.
len: u32Number of nodes of this kind.
map: OnceLock<UnhashMap<PackedFingerprint, SerializedDepNodeIndex>>key_fingerprint -> node index, built from this kind’s range on first
lookup. Empty kinds (and kinds never looked up) never build a map.
